Jennie D. Palmer's Obituary
Jennie D (Robert) Palmer, age 96, formerly of Severy, Kansas passed away Friday, March 26, 2010. She was born September 22, 1913 to William D and Mary Alice (Welch) Cross in Climax. Kansas.
She was a graduate of Climax High School. She taught two years in a country school. In 1945 Jennie married Harry Jim Robert in Eureka, Kansas and made their home on the family farm near Severy. During Harry’s illness, they left the farm and moved to Climax where Jennie raised her two small children following Harry’s death in 1957.She labored at many jobs to make ends meet including cleaning houses, doing home care and managing the local grocery store. In 1970 Jennie married Rodney Palmer in Severy, Kansas, who also preceded her in death in 1976. Jennie was a charter member of the Severy Church of the Nazarene. Jennie dedicated her life to her Lord and Savior Jesus Christ and His work. She taught many Bible studies, Sunday School, led singing and other duties at the church. She was a spiritual leader mentoring others in their walk with the Lord.
Jennie is survived by her daughter Jeanette Alice (Richard) Torrance of Pomona, Kansas, a son Harry Eugene (Kathy) Robert of Colby, Kansas and a step daughter Marjorie (Jerry) Cole of Fredonia, Kansas. She has six grandchildren, four great grandchildren and two step grandchildren, and four step great grandchildren. She was also preceded in death by her parents, one brother and two sisters.
Jennie worked hard all her life but maintained her positive attitude and smile throughout all the trials. She will be missed by her family and friends, but we rejoice in her journey to be with her Lord Jesus.
